One-Day Itinerary: Exploring the Charming City of Edinburgh

Day 1: Historic Edinburgh

Edinburgh, Scotland on March 16, 2025

8:00AM

Breakfast at The Pantry

Start your day with a delicious breakfast at The Pantry, a local favorite known for its artisanal bread and delicious poached eggs. The cozy atmosphere makes it the perfect spot to fuel up for a day of sightseeing.
GBP15, 1 hour

9:00AM

Explore Edinburgh Castle

Visit the iconic Edinburgh Castle perched atop Castle Rock. Learn about the history of this ancient fortress and enjoy stunning views of the city from its ramparts.
GBP20, 2 hours

11:00AM

Stroll along the Royal Mile

Wander down the Royal Mile, which stretches from the castle to the Palace of Holyroodhouse. Experience the vibrant atmosphere, street performers, and unique shops along the way.
Free, 1 hour

12:00PM

Lunch at The Baked Potato Shop

Stop for a hearty lunch at The Baked Potato Shop, famous for its baked potatoes filled with a variety of delicious toppings. It's quick, filling, and perfect for a midday refuel.
GBP10, 1 hour

1:00PM

Visit the Palace of Holyroodhouse

Tour the official residence of the monarch in Scotland, where you can explore the beautiful state apartments and gardens. Discover the rich history of the palace and its royal connections.
GBP16, 2 hours

3:00PM

Hike Arthur's Seat

Take a scenic hike up Arthur's Seat, an extinct volcano offering panoramic views of Edinburgh. It's a moderate climb and provides a refreshing break from the city's hustle.
Free, 2 hours

5:00PM

Tea at Elephant House

Enjoy a relaxing afternoon tea at the Elephant House, known as the 'Birthplace of Harry Potter'. It's a charming café where you can unwind and soak in the creative atmosphere.
GBP8, 1 hour

6:00PM

Dine at Dishoom

Conclude your day with dinner at Dishoom, a Bombay-style café famous for its vibrant decor and delicious Indian dishes. Make sure to try their signature Black Daal and Garlic Naan.
GBP25, 1.5 hours

7:30PM

Evening Walk in Princes Street Gardens

End your day with a leisurely stroll through Princes Street Gardens, where you can enjoy beautiful views of the castle illuminated at night and relax in the tranquility of the gardens.
Free, 1 hour
